Step 4: Import the legacy catalogue. Before running the Shelfwright importer, verify that the staging database at Marlowe Library has been vacuumed and that no patron sessions are active. New team members often skip the dry-run flag; do not. Run the importer once with validation only, review the rejection report, and only then commit. The importer reads its connection and batch settings from the environment. The exact values the staging importer expects are listed below.

settings of tagug-fajof:
[zorwyn]
host = zorwyn.nelvrosys.corp
user = zorwyn_svc
database = zorwyn_prod

Support onboarding: the Medlark reminder job runs nightly at 02:00 and texts patients of Briarfen Clinic about next-day appointments. If it stalls, restart via the Medlark console; do not rerun manually twice. Escalate duplicates to the platform rota. To unlock the Medlark recovery console, use the passphrase below.

vault phrase of fafop-hahop = ralys-kasion-normir-belix-silys-fendor

Handover for weekly sync: the Quillgate webhook dispatcher now retries with exponential backoff, capped at six attempts over 24 hours. Deliveries failing all attempts land in the dead-letter queue for manual replay. Marek, the replay console is behind the ops vault; the recovery passphrase you'll need is right below.

strongbox words: olimir-ulaox-jorius